Dimensions (MDX)

Restituisce la gerarchia specificata da un'espressione numerica o stringa.

Sintassi

  
Numeric expression syntax  
Dimensions(Hierarchy_Number)  
  
String expression syntax  
Dimensions(Hierarchy_Name)  

Argomenti

Hierarchy_Number
Espressione numerica valida che specifica il numero di una gerarchia.

Hierarchy_Name
Espressione stringa valida che specifica il nome di una gerarchia.

Osservazioni:

Se viene specificato un numero di gerarchia, la funzione Dimensions restituisce una gerarchia la cui posizione in base zero all'interno del cubo è il numero di gerarchia specificato.

Se viene specificato un nome di gerarchia, la funzione Dimensions restituisce la gerarchia specificata. In genere, si usa questa versione stringa della funzione Dimensions con funzioni definite dall'utente.

Nota

La dimensione Measures è sempre rappresentata da Dimensions(0).

Esempi

Negli esempi seguenti viene utilizzata la funzione Dimensions per restituire il nome, il conteggio dei livelli e il numero di membri di una gerarchia specificata, usando sia un'espressione numerica che un'espressione stringa.

WITH MEMBER Measures.x AS Dimensions  
   ('[Product].[Product Model Lines]').Name  
SELECT Measures.x on 0  
FROM [Adventure Works]  
  
WITH MEMBER Measures.x AS Dimensions  
   ('[Product].[Product Model Lines]').Levels.Count  
SELECT Measures.x on 0  
FROM [Adventure Works]  
  
WITH MEMBER Measures.x AS Dimensions  
   ('[Product].[Product Model Lines]').Members.Count  
SELECT Measures.x on 0  
FROM [Adventure Works]  
  
WITH MEMBER Measures.x AS Dimensions(0).Name  
SELECT Measures.x on 0  
FROM [Adventure Works]  
  
WITH MEMBER Measures.x AS Dimensions(0).Levels.Count  
SELECT measures.x on 0  
FROM [Adventure Works]  
  
WITH MEMBER Measures.x AS Dimensions(0).Members.Count  
SELECT measures.x on 0  
FROM [Adventure Works]  

Vedi anche

Guida di riferimento alle funzioni MDX (MDX)